This course provides an introduction to government and politics in the U.S. and Texas. Special attention will be paid to Congress, the Presidency, and the federal court system. Special attention will also be paid to the legislative, executive, and judicial branches of the state government. In addition, the course will examine civil rights and civil liberties, problems of the criminal justice system, public policy issues, the role of the U.S. in the world; and other topics. Prerequisite: CPT Reading 78.
